Limited MHC class II gene polymorphism in the West African chimpanzee is distributed maximally by haplotype diversity

Abstract: Chimpanzees have been used for some time as an animal model in research on immune-related diseases in humans. The major histocompatibility complex (MHC) region of the chimpanzee has also been the subject of studies in which the attention was mainly on the class I genes. Although full-length sequence information is available on the DRB region genes, such detailed information is lacking for the other class II genes and, if present, is based mainly on exon 2 sequences. “…The IPD‐IMGT/HLA database (Robinson et al., 2015) currently comprises data on 5,907 HLA‐A , 7,126 HLA‐B , 5,709 ‐C , 168 HLA‐DPA1 , 1,537 HLA‐DPB1 , 229 HLA‐DQA1 , 1,795 HLA‐DQB1 , 29 HLA‐DRA and 3,331 HLA‐DRB alleles (numbers are according release 3.39.0). For common chimpanzees, individuals of P.t.verus , P.t.troglodytes and P.t.schweinfurthii populations were studied for their MHC repertoire (de Groot et al., 2000;Maibach et al., 2017;Otting, de Groot, & Bontrop, 2019;Wroblewski et al., 2015). One has to realize, however, that for NHP no commercial MHC typing kits are available, and the MHC genes are studied independently.…”

“…For the DRB region, in particular the total number of HLA‐DRB1 lineages exceeds the total number of Patr‐DRB1 lineages (Table 2). Chimpanzees only possess DRB1 alleles clustering into the HLA‐DRB1*03 , *07 and *10 lineage, and alleles clustering into the HLA‐DRB1*01 , *08 , *09 , *11 till *16 lineages have not been detected (de Groot et al., 2008, 2009;Otting et al., 2019). Moreover, the equivalent of the HLA‐DRB1*04 lineage, which is present in macaques and humans, and as such represents an old entity, was lost during chimpanzee evolution (de Groot et al., 2009).…”

“…2). Note also that in chimpanzees, MHC class II diversity is particularly high at the haplotype level thanks to inter-locus recombinations despite important loss of variation at single genes due to the past selective sweep [104].…”
